1
ответ

Как изменить цвет фона в зависимости от состояния столбца в Unix

У меня есть файл со следующим содержимым: CLNK TR-HEH-JFGHG-MTG-N-US-00 841115061 9965 CLNM &...
02.03.2020
1
ответ

Сценарий Bash для сортировки файлов по папкам в алфавитном порядке

Я пытаюсь упорядочить свои файлы и папки с помощью сценария. Он создает папку с первой буквой моего файла и перемещает ее туда. В первый раз сценарий выполняет свою работу, но если я создам новый...
01.03.2020
1
ответ

Loop Failed, если файл в списке не существует; как справиться с этой ошибкой

У меня есть сценарий, который запускается при перезагрузке сервера, чтобы перебирать приложения в каталоге и запускать их после завершения перезагрузки. Недавно я сделал рефакторинг, который выглядит как текст...
27.02.2020
1
ответ

Синтаксическая ошибка make-файла для конструкции if-else

Привет, я застрял в этой проблеме на долгое время. Я ожидаю вывода "ok" для этого make-файла. Но я получаю синтаксическую ошибку при вызове make: ifeq (0, 0) /bin/sh: 1: Синтаксическая ошибка: слово неожиданное (ожидание ")"...
24.02.2020
1
ответ

Crontab или Init.d для сценариев запуска в Linux?

Извините, если я просто тупой, но в настоящее время я пытаюсь настроить свой raspberry pi для запуска скрипта при запуске, но я не могу понять, что лучше использовать, Crontab или init.d. Я не могу ...
23.02.2020
1
ответ

AWK-скрипт для запуска процесса как цикла для нескольких текстовых файлов

У меня много файлов. Мне нужен сценарий, который перебирает каждый файл и печатает столбцы 2 и 3 и G в качестве первого столбца в другом файле. Входные файлы называются UH001 UH002, UH003,...,UH123 и ...
21.02.2020
1
ответ

./txtdb: строка 9: [:=: ожидается унарный оператор

echo "Выберите из следующих вариантов" echo "1- Отобразить полную базу данных" echo "2 - выйти из программы" читать usrChoice если [ $usrChoice -eq 1 ] ; затем кошачий Energydrink.txt Элиф [ $userChoice -eq 2 ] ...
15.02.2020
1
ответ

Найти строку, содержащую строку, затем вернуть эту строку и все последующие строки текстового файла с помощью awk

Приносим извинения за любое дублирование, но большинство вопросов, с которыми я сталкивался, касаются получения определенного значения из поля в строке или использования хвоста для получения n конечных строк из файла, где n известно априори...
13.02.2020
1
ответ

Как узнать время сна программы

Я пытаюсь собрать статистику по скрипту, который запускаю ежедневно. Я хотел бы получить количество времени, которое на самом деле потрачено на сон. Есть ли способ просто получить сумму всего сна ...
11.02.2020
1
ответ

Вырезание определенного текста из определенных строк в реальном времени

Итак, у меня есть журнал, который работает в реальном времени и сохраняется в текстовый файл с именем 'test.txt' также в реальном времени. Теперь я хочу настроить процесс, который постоянно опрашивает этот текстовый файл на наличие изменений и вырезает ..
09.02.2020
1
ответ

Как вывести саму переменную не результат?

Можно ли как-то распечатать саму переменную, а не результат? x=`curl -s https://google.com` Ожидаемый результат curl -s https://google.com Может ли кто-нибудь предложить способ получить вышеуказанный результат? Спасибо
08.02.2020
1
ответ

Удаление полей CSV без значений для больших файлов

Поэтому я сделал этот скрипт, который принимает файл CSV в качестве аргумента, а затем избавляется от любых полей с менее чем двумя уникальными значениями в Это. это потому, что данные, над которыми я работаю, имеют 2 значения в каждом...
07.02.2020
1
ответ

преобразование дат в CSV-файле. ускорить процесс

Итак, у меня есть большой файл CSV (70 тыс. строк) с примерно 60 столбцами. и я должен преобразовать столбцы с эпохой в них в соответствующий день. У меня есть скрипт, который работает. Однако, когда я использую его на...
07.02.2020
1
ответ

Разобрать переменную из строки system.log и запустить команду, используя проанализированную переменную

Мое текущее решение работает, но я знаю, что есть лучший способ сделать это. В настоящее время я запускаю хвост macOS system.log для ключевых слов. У меня есть отдельный скрипт для каждого ключевого слова, которое я ищу, затем...
06.02.2020
1
ответ

Попытка создать стартовый -скрипт nodejs Ubuntu

Это первый раз, когда я пытаюсь создать -сценарий запуска для Ubuntu. Мне нужно запустить экспресс-сервер для моего API, и я следил за тем, чтобы служба Node.js всегда работала на сервере Ubuntu. Итак, мой...
05.02.2020
1
ответ

Заархивируйте файлы и прочитайте путь из текстового файла в bash

У меня есть текстовый файл, и он содержит путь с именем файла, и я хочу заархивировать все файлы в этом текстовом файле в один zip-файл. Может кто-то помочь мне, пожалуйста? Я уже пробовал этот кот log.txt | zip -@ - ...
04.02.2020
1
ответ

Linux bash scripting - Группировка команд

Я новичок в bash сценариях и у меня проблема с агрегированием команд. Именно в этой строке кода: timeout -s 9 1 echo $var | nc localhost port Я пытаюсь отправить данные из ...
03.02.2020
1
ответ

Удалить все скрытые файлы

Есть ли команда, которая удалит все скрытые файлы в каталоге, включая его подкаталоги? Мне нужно, чтобы удалялись только скрытые файлы, а не обычные.
30.01.2020
1
ответ

определить cms из списка

мой отдел маркетинга хотел, чтобы я обнаружил наши домены для этого, если они используют Wordpress. У меня есть огромный список доменов, но я не могу найти подходящего детектора cms, который просто запомнит, какой домен имеет ...
30.01.2020
1
ответ

Как с помощью POSIX узнать, сколько потоков ЦП у меня есть в сценарии оболочки?

Как с помощью POSIX узнать, сколько потоков ЦП у меня есть в сценарии оболочки? Я знаю, что могу как-то использовать /proc/cpuinfo, но как получить только количество повторяющихся строк, может быть, с помощью grep?
28.01.2020
1
ответ

Сопоставление дисков ASM с физическими дисками в AIX на основеВторостепенные числа

Написал этот сценарий оболочки для сопоставления устройств ASM с физическими устройствами в системе AIX. Но получение вывода, который не предназначен и не может его отладить. Прошу вашей помощи в этом. Подробности приведены ниже....
26.01.2020
1
ответ

Одновременное прохождение через файлы .nc и .txt

Мне нужно одновременно пройти через все .nc и .txt файлы, которые находятся в текущем каталоге. Для каждого цикла файлы .nc и .txt иметь точно такое же имя, именно это окончание (.nc и .txt) ...
21.01.2020
1
ответ

отображать время в минуту, используя дату начала и время окончания

Я хочу написать сценарий, который будет отображать время в минуту между двумя датой и временем.Разрыв во времени начала и окончания может быть любым, может составлять 5 минут, 3 часа, 30 дней и т. д. Пример: Время начала: ...
21.01.2020
1
ответ

Могу ли я получить доступ к набору переменных среды, когда скрипт добавляется в очередь команд linux "at"?

Я хотел знать, могу ли я получить доступ к пользовательским переменным env, которые устанавливаются при добавлении сценария в очередь команд «at» перед его запуском? Я понимаю, что некоторые системные переменные окружения, такие как: TERM, ...
18.01.2020
1
ответ

Проверка диска SATA

Я пытаюсь проверить диск, который поддерживает безопасное стирание в нескольких форматах. Формат указан в пакете ATA-8 конкретного поставщика. Наш технический специалист довольно остроумно решил эту проблему...
16.01.2020
1
ответ

Поведение параллельного параметра GNU кажется странным

Итак, я пытаюсь написать простой сценарий, который принимает исходный каталог и целевой каталог в качестве аргументов и создает идентичную структуру каталогов в место назначения, затем преобразует каждый файл в ...
15.01.2020
1
ответ

Встроено Если с awk (фильтровать содержимое вывода)

Я запускаю несколько команд на брандмауэре, а затем разбиваю этот файл журнала на несколько файлов меньшего размера. Мой файл данных MASA1 выглядит так... MASA1/pri/act# changeto context admin MASA1/pri/act/...
10.01.2020
1
ответ

Циклический просмотр массива JSON в сценарии оболочки с использованием цикла for

Ниже приведен вывод команды curl, требуется сценарий или команда для печати «doc_count» меньше 10 и сохранения «ключа» в файле output.txt. { "взял": 117, "timed_out": false, "_shards": { "total": ...
07.01.2020
1
ответ

Манипуляции со строками с использованием сценариев, в которых отсутствует 0 при усечении и замене

У меня есть следующие команды оболочки, и я хочу убедиться, что TEST_02 печатается в качестве вывода myVer=TEST_03 n=${myVer##*[!0-9]}; p=${myVer%%$n} последняя версия=$p$((n-1)) echo $lastver Это дает вывод ...
07.01.2020
1
ответ

Невозможно отправить уведомления из задания cron

Я пытаюсь использовать задание cron, чтобы увидеть, когда уровень заряда батареи становится ниже заданного порога, а затем отправить уведомление о критическом состоянии батареи. Однако, когда я заставляю задание cron выполнять скрипт каждые...
07.01.2020